Phayao
Phayao (Thai pronunciation: [pʰā.jāw]) is a city (thesaban mueang) in northern Thailand, capital of Phayao Province. For administrative purposes the city is divided into 15 sub-districts (tambons), which are further subdivided into 172 administrative villages.

The town is on the shore of the Phayao Lake. It dates back to the semi-independent city-state (mueang), founded between 900 and 1,000 years ago.
As of 2005 Phayao had a population of 19,118. Phayao lies 726 km north of Bangkok.
